Handover: Brindle MQ log compaction

Hey — quick brain dump before I roll off. Compaction on the Brindle message queue runs hourly, but it only fires if the segment count on a partition exceeds the threshold, so quiet topics can sit uncompacted for days. That's fine, don't "fix" it. The one thing that bites people: tombstone retention must stay longer than the consumer lag window, or the Fennick replicator loses deletes. Marla can walk you through the dashboards. The current broker configuration is pasted below.

deployment values, yafof-fajeg:
[eliox]
host = eliox.nelvrocorp.internal
user = eliox_svc
database = eliox_prod

## FeedCheck Onboarding

FeedCheck validates partner podcast feeds nightly: schema, enclosure reachability, and episode GUID stability. As a contractor you'll mostly extend the rule set in the `rules/` directory. Run the local harness against the sample feeds before pushing.

Rule packages are signed before deployment; the current deploy key is below.

rollout seal: bky4_4VXN

// PROFILER_SAMPLE_INTERVAL_MS: polling cadence for the Gritstone GPU
// memory profiler. Lower values catch transient allocation spikes but
// add measurable overhead on the Karvex accelerator cards. 50ms was the
// sweet spot in bench runs. Do not change without re-running the soak
// suite. Calibrated against the build below.

session token of kahag-bawip = htk6_729d08

Subject: Who owns the proctoring queue now

Hi, and welcome aboard! Quick heads-up before you dig in: ownership of the ExamLane proctoring queue shifted last week, so some of the older docs point at the wrong team. The queue handles session assignments for live proctors — don't touch the priority weights without a review, they're touchy. For access requests, escalations, or anything confusing, your go-to contact is the person named below.

named custodian: Wenael Aldix Lammir Fenmir